Lets compare vitamin content per 500 calories of Rolls, french vs Brazilnuts:
500 calories of Rolls, french have 2 times more Vitamin B1, 20.4 times more Vitamin B2, 35.1 times more Vitamin B3, 5.8 times more Vitamin B5 and 12.2 times more Vitamin B9 than Brazilnuts.
While 500 kcal of Dried Brazilnuts contain 7.9 times more Vitamin E than Rolls, french.
500 calories of Rolls, french have insufficient amounts of Vitamin E
500 calories of Brazilnu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3, Vitamin B5 and Vitamin B9
Both Rolls, french as well as Dried Brazilnuts have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B12, Vitamin C, Vitamin D and Vitamin K in 500 calories.
Comparing minerals per 500 calories for Rolls, french vs Brazilnuts:
500 calories of Rolls, french have 1.4 times more Calcium, 2.7 times more Iron and 455.2 times more Sodium than Brazilnuts.
While 500 kcal of Dried Brazilnuts contain 5.4 times more Copper, 7.9 times more Magnesium, 3.6 times more Phosphorus, 2.4 times more Potassium, 28.9 times more Selenium and 1.9 times more Zinc than Rolls, french.
Both Rolls, french and Brazilnuts contain similar levels of Manganese per 500 calories.
500 calories of Rolls, french lack sufficient amounts of Magnesium and Potassium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 500 calories:
500 calories of Rolls, french have 10.2 times more Carbohydrate and 1.4 times more Protein than Brazilnuts.
While 500 kcal of Dried Brazilnuts contain 6.6 times more Fat, 7 times more Saturated Fat and 12.9 times more Omega 6 than Rolls, french.
Both Rolls, french and Brazilnuts offer comparable quantities of Energy and Fiber per 500 calories.
500 calories of Rolls, french provide inadequate amounts of Omega 6
500 calories of Brazilnuts provide inadequate amounts of Carbohydrate
Both Rolls, french as well as Dried Brazilnuts provide inadequate amounts of Omega 3 in 500 calories.
